What is the normal range for serum potassium in adults?
8.5-10.5 mEq/L
1.5-2.5 mEq/L
3.5-5.0 mEq/L
5.5-7.0 mEq/L
Serum potassium is essential for normal cellular function, particularly in cardiac and neuromuscular activity. The normal adult range is 3.5 to 5.0 mEq/L, with values outside this range causing significant physiologic disturbances. Levels below 3.5 mEq/L result in hypokalemia with risk of arrhythmias and muscle weakness, while levels above 5.0 mEq/L lead to hyperkalemia that may cause cardiac arrest. A patient's ABG results are pH 7.25, PaCO2 55 mm Hg, HCO3- 24 mEq/L. These values indicate which acid-base disturbance?
Respiratory acidosis
Metabolic alkalosis
Metabolic acidosis
Respiratory alkalosis
A pH below 7.35 indicates acidemia. An elevated PaCO2 (>45 mm Hg) shows hypoventilation as the primary cause, confirming respiratory acidosis. The bicarbonate is within normal limits, indicating no metabolic compensation yet. More details can be found at .

A pulmonary artery catheter shows a pulmonary capillary wedge pressure (PCWP) of 18 mm Hg. How should the nurse interpret this reading?
Low, indicating distributive shock
Elevated, suggesting left ventricular failure
Suggesting right ventricular failure
Normal
Normal PCWP ranges from 6 to 12 mm Hg. A value of 18 mm Hg indicates elevated left atrial pressure, often due to left ventricular failure or fluid overload. Lower values would suggest hypovolemia or distributive shock. See for details.

On ECG monitoring, peaked T waves are most commonly associated with which electrolyte imbalance?
Hypokalemia
Hyperkalemia
Hypermagnesemia
Hypocalcemia
Elevated serum potassium levels speed up ventricular repolarization, causing peaked T waves on ECG. Hypokalemia typically produces flattened T waves. Calcium and magnesium imbalances present with different ECG changes. More information at .
Neurogenic shock differs from spinal shock in that neurogenic shock typically presents with:
Bradycardia and hypotension
Flaccid paralysis
Hyperreflexia
Increased systemic vascular resistance
Neurogenic shock results from loss of sympathetic tone leading to vasodilation, hypotension, and bradycardia. Spinal shock is a temporary loss of all reflex activity below the injury level. Increased systemic vascular resistance and hyperreflexia are not features of neurogenic shock. Learn more at .
In the management of SIADH, which intervention is most appropriate to correct hyponatremia safely?
IV isotonic saline
Rapid infusion of 3% saline
Fluid restriction
High-dose loop diuretics alone
SIADH leads to water retention and dilutional hyponatremia, so fluid restriction is the primary treatment to gradually correct sodium levels. Hypertonic saline is reserved for severe neurological symptoms and must be infused slowly to avoid osmotic demyelination. Loop diuretics may be used adjunctively but are not first-line alone. See .

Decode ABGs with ROME -
The ROME mnemonic (Respiratory Opposite, Metabolic Equal) simplifies interpretation of arterial blood gases, a frequent topic in medical surgical nursing test questions and answers PDF. For example, a pH of 7.25 with CO₂ of 55 mm Hg indicates respiratory acidosis (pH ↓, CO₂ ↑). Mastering this rule helps you pinpoint acid - base disorders quickly.
Master IV Infusion Calculations -
Use the formula Volume (mL) ÷ Time (hr) = Rate (mL/hr) on med-surg nursing practice questions to compute accurate drip rates. For instance, 1,000 mL infused over 8 hours = 125 mL/hr. Practicing these calculations builds confidence for any scenario.

Assess Fluid & Electrolyte Balance -
Understanding lab values such as the BUN/Creatinine ratio (normal 10:1 - 20:1) is essential in med-surg nursing questions and answers. A ratio above 20:1 suggests dehydration or prerenal azotemia, guiding fluid resuscitation strategies. Memorize the "BUN Beats Creat" phrase to recall that BUN rises more quickly in volume depletion.
